Overview Prime Healthcare is an award-winning health system headquartered in Ontario, California. Prime Healthcare operates 54 hospitals and has more than 360 outpatient locations in 15 states providing more than 3.0million patient visits annually. It is one of the nation's leading health systems with over 60,000 employees and physicians. Twenty-one of the Prime Healthcare hospitals are members of the Prime Healthcare Foundation, a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it public charity. Prime Healthcare is actively seeking new members to join our corporate team! Responsibilities Reporting to the Chief Revenue Officer, the Corporate Vice President of Revenue Cycle has system-level responsibility for strategic planning and execution, ongoing process improvement and optimization of revenue cycle operations management systemwide. Analyzes revenue cycle metrics and provides regular reports to senior leadership on financial performance, trends, and areas for improvement and effectively implements financial improvement strategies. Maintains a high-level expertise of healthcare finance, government and commercial reimbursement programs, managed care as well as state and local reimbursement programs. The VP of Revenue Cycle collaborates with all levels of the health system, including financial leaders, executive management, local RCM leaders as well as offshore resources and vendors to ensure financial and operational goals are met within a cost-effective, efficient manner.
